Which type of neurons are used to convey the special senses of sight?

a. Multipolar neurons
b. Bipolar neurons
c. Unipolar neurons

1 Answer

2 votes

Answer:

The correct answer is option B. bipolar neurons.

Explanation:

Bipolar neurons are the cells or a type of neuron which has one axon and one dendrite that characterized as two distinct extensions, unlike unipolar ones that have only one extension. These neurons are specialized sensory neurons that help in transmitting special senses like vision, smell, and others.

The bipolar cells or neurons are present in the ganglia of the vestibulocochlear nerve, retina and other sensory organs. These cells also help in motor neurons for the muscle movement.

Thus, the correct answer is option B. bipolar neuron.
